It's a 2008. 24 month lease and at 6 months old it stranded me on the road when the electronic transmission went out. Something to do with the control board they told me. Also my friend had a 535ix wagon 2007 that the sunroof wouldn't close on 2 different occasions and spent a few days in the shop each time. He now has a Lexus GS but has said the BMW is better driving car.
That said they are running incredible lease deals on the 5 series right now since they are redesigning it for next year. BMW makes the best handling cars in the world. I've own many cars and for a sedan it is an incredible car if you can put up with the quirks.

The new Volvo warrantee is what could lean you to a new Volvo if the S80 has the coverage.
I just traded in my 2002 S80 for a 2009 C30 T5 and the warrantee covers everything except for gas and tires for 5 years 60,000 miles.
The one I bought was a loaner and had 4,000 miles but they took off $6000 off the price. This C30 is a fast, great handling little car that is really fun to drive.
My S80 had some problems in the past but covered with the warrantee… This was my 2nd S80 and for the most part, both very reliable…Gotta love a warrantee!!!
Also had a 1995 940 Turbo that had 175,000 miles and only replaced the radiator ... Volvo's run forever if you keep the oil changed....
